首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为什么在这段Linux内核代码中截断参数?

在这段Linux内核代码中截断参数的原因是为了确保参数的长度不超过指定的最大长度,以防止缓冲区溢出和安全漏洞的发生。通过截断参数,可以限制输入的长度,确保其不会超过预设的边界,从而保护系统的安全性和稳定性。

截断参数的操作可以通过使用字符串截断函数或者指定参数的最大长度来实现。这样做的好处是可以防止恶意用户通过输入超长的参数来触发缓冲区溢出漏洞,从而执行恶意代码或者破坏系统的正常运行。

在Linux内核中,截断参数的操作通常会在接收用户输入的地方进行,例如网络通信、文件操作、系统调用等。通过截断参数,可以有效地控制输入的长度,提高系统的安全性和稳定性。

推荐的腾讯云相关产品:腾讯云服务器(CVM),腾讯云安全组(CVM Security Group),腾讯云Web应用防火墙(WAF),腾讯云云服务器监控(Cloud Monitor)。

腾讯云产品介绍链接地址:

  • 腾讯云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 腾讯云安全组(CVM Security Group):https://cloud.tencent.com/product/csg
  • 腾讯云Web应用防火墙(WAF):https://cloud.tencent.com/product/waf
  • 腾讯云云服务器监控(Cloud Monitor):https://cloud.tencent.com/product/monitor
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券